Banned Azo Dyes Testing

1. Introduction to Banned Azo Dyes

Certain azo dyes used in the printing and dyeing of workwear. Car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es that can decompose refer to dyes that, under certain conditions, break down into carcinogenic aromatic amines through reduction reactions. These decomposable car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es belong to the azo dye category, with their molecular structures containing an azo group (—N=N—). Not all azo dyes are hazardous; only those that produce carcinogenic aromatic amines pose risks to human health. Currently, the number of recognized carcinogenic aromatic amines domestically and internationally is 24, involving approximately over 200 azo dyes. It should be noted that azo dyes are the most numerous type among synthetic dyes, characterized by a wide color spectrum, complete color range, good color fastness, and high color durability. They are widely used in dyeing various fibers. Banned azo dyes account for only about 5% of all azo dyes, meaning not all azo dyes are prohibited.

With the release of the EU regulations banning azo dyes and the implementation of China's mandatory national standard GB 18401—2003 "National Technical Specification for Basic Safety of Textile Products," decomposable car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es have become one of the most critical monitoring indicators in the international and domestic production and trade of textiles and apparel.

2. Hazards

Banned azo dyes are a small subset of azo dyes, which are widely used in the market for dyeing textiles, apparel, leather products, and more. Textiles, clothing, or other consumer goods dyed with decomposable car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es, after prolonged contact with human skin, may undergo reduction reactions under the biochemical conditions of normal human metabolism, breaking down to form carcinogenic aromatic amines. These can alter the DNA structure of human cells through a series of activation processes, leading to diseases and inducing cancer.

3. Testing Standards

Unlike formaldehyde, which is easily identifiable and soluble in water, decomposable car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es in textiles are insoluble in water, colorless, and odorless, making them impossible to detect by appearance alone; they can only be identified through technical testing.

Currently, gas chromatography and liquid chromatography are primarily used to detect banned azo dyes. Relevant domestic testing standards include GB/T 17592-2011 "Textiles—Determination of Banned Azo Dyes" and GB/T 23344-2009 "Textiles—Determination of 4-Aminoazobenzene," among others. Generally, testing is first conducted according to GB/T 17592. If aniline and/or 1,4-phenylenediamine are detected, further testing is performed according to GB/T 23344.

Additionally, China's mandatory national standard GB 18401-2010 "National Technical Specification for Basic Safety of Textile Products" prohibits the use of decomposable carcinogenic aromatic amine dyes in textile products, with a limit value for carcinogenic aromatic amines set at ≤20 mg/kg.

4. Related Standards

GB/T 17592—2006 "Textiles—Determination of Banned Azo Dyes"

ISO/TS 17234:2003 "Leather—Chemical Tests—Determination of Certain Azo Dyes in Leather"

EN 14362—1:2003 "Textiles—Methods for Determination of Certain Aromatic Amines Derived from Azo Colorants—Part 1: Detection of the Use of Certain Azo Colorants Accessible Without Extraction"

EN 14362—2:2003 "Textiles—Methods for Determination of Certain Aromatic Amines Derived from Azo Colorants—Part 2: Detection of the Use of Certain Azo Colorants Accessible by Extracting the Fibres"

German Standard §35LMBG82.02—2 "Analysis of Consumer Goods—Testing of Textile Consumer Goods for the Use of Certain Azo Dyes"

German Standard §35LMBG82.02—3 "Testing of Consumer Goods—Detection of Banned Azo Dyes in Leather"

German Standard §35LMBG82.02—4 "Analysis of Consumer Goods—Testing of Polyester Fibers for the Use of Certain Azo Dyes"

German Standard DIN 53316:1997 "Testing of Leather—Determination of Certain Azo Dyes in Leather"

GB/19601-2004 "Limit and Determination of 23 Kinds of Banned Azo Dyes in Dye Products"

GB/T 23344—2009 "Textiles—Determination of 4-Aminoazobenzene"

GB/T 24101—2009 "Limit and Determination of 4-Aminoazobenzene in Dye Products"
